Celebrating Cinco de Mayo

May 05, 2016

Spanish 3 students celebrated Cinco de Mayo on Thursday by sampling some traditional Mexican goodies. Students enjoyed Jarritos Mexican sodas, pan dulce (sweet bread) and ensalada de nopales (cactus salad). Of course, we added chips and salsa since we are in Texas and you can’t celebrate anything here without some good Tex-Mex chips and salsa!

Senior “MOMents”

May 04, 2016

Seniors Moms spent a few hours relaxing, snacking on their student’s favorite childhood treats, having story time, sharing memories, and looking forward to new adventures as they embark on embracing “life after high school” with their grown up almost graduated seniors.

Boarding Students Attend Rangers Baseball Game

May 04, 2016

This past weekend our boarding community traveled to Arlington to watch the Rangers take on the Angels in one of America’s quintessential sports: baseball. Students enjoyed hot dogs, hanging out with friends, and spending a beautiful Saturday at the ballpark. To make the trip even better, the Texas Rangers won 7-2!
